Increases the bookmark twitter facebook digg Google Windowslive Delicious buzz friendfeed Linkedin diigo reddit stumbleupon Hong Kong, Shanghai and Beijing took the top three rankings among China's 50 "most competitive cities," and Shijiazhuang ranks at 46, according to the "2011 Blue Book of Urban Competitiveness issues," which was released on May 6 and took data from 294 sample cities.This is the first time the survey took into account the "sense of happiness" of residents in the 294 sample cities. The outcome shows that the residents in Shijiazhuang are the happiest. Linyi, Yangzhou, Chengde, Binzhou, Laiwu, Hebi, Baotou, Beijing and Xinzhu are the nine least happy cities.
